Output 23d1407c44ee4db8efada69992a956e6c7a145fd64a0db64a3a3cd5dc355d294:0

value
21594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d65606d62be373359cdda77e995a6950d21880a2 OP_EQUAL
address
3MEKaqRiS17YyaEPrjRsXbusuTNDjxGGD2
transaction
23d1407c44ee4db8efada69992a956e6c7a145fd64a0db64a3a3cd5dc355d294